*Explained for Approved Investments in District from the Federal Domestic Catalog category (only included are EDA funds):

  • PW - Public Works under 11.300
  • BL - Business Loan under 11.301
  • TA -  Technical Assistance  under 11.303
  • PWIP - Public Works Impact Project under 11.305
  • LPW - Local Public Works (Special authorization from Congress)
  • 304 - State approved EDA funds under 11.305
  • JB - Jobs Bill (Special authorization from Congress)
  • IX - Title IX under 11.307

** This figure does not reflect other Federal, State or local matching funds provided for projects.  The total represents the approved amount of EDA funds ONLY.
